Why Is The Verification Code Not Sending?

The message may have been blocked by the carrier or email service provider. You may have reported this type of notification messages or emails as junk information. SMS: Contact your carrier to stop such a type of information from being blocked.

Why isn’t my verification code sending to my Gmail?

If we notice something different about how you sign in, like your location, you might not be able to get a verification code through text message. If a text message with a verification code was sent to your phone, make sure your service plan and mobile device supports text message delivery.

How do I fix my phone verification?

Can’t verify phone number

  1. Step 1: Check your phone number. Make sure your phone number was entered correctly with the right country code.
  2. Step 2: Check for a good Wi-Fi or mobile data connection.
  3. Step 3: Check that you can get SMS texts.
  4. Step 4: Request a new verification code.
  5. Step 5: Try fixing the app.

How do I get my Gmail verification code?

Click on your profile photo in the upper-right side of your Gmail page, click the “My Account” button and then click “Signing into Google.” Enter your account password if asked, and click “2-Step Verification” on the next screen. On the 2-Step Verification page, you can create and print a set of backup codes.

How can I get verification code without phone?

The Google Authenticator app for Android, iPhone, or BlackBerry can generate verification codes. It even works when your device has no phone or data connectivity.

How do I get my backup code for 2 step verification?

Create & view a set of backup codes

  1. Go to your Google Account.
  2. On the left navigation panel, click Security.
  3. Under “Signing in to Google,” click 2-Step Verification. You might need to sign in.
  4. Under “Backup codes,” click Continue .
  5. From here you can: Get backup codes: To add backup codes, click Get backup codes.

What to do if Google can’t verify it’s you?

If you don’t get the option to verify it’s you, you can:

  1. Stay signed in to your Google Account on your Android phone for at least 7 days.
  2. Add a recovery phone number to your Google Account and wait at least 7 days.
  3. Add a security key to your Google Account if you turned on 2-Step Verification and wait at least 7 days.

Why is WhatsApp asking me to verify my number?

When you receive this notification, it means that someone has entered your phone number and requested the registration code. This often happens if another user mistyped your number when trying to enter their own number to register, and can also happen when someone attempts to take over your account.

Can’t send an SMS with your code WhatsApp?

Reboot your phone (To reboot your phone, turn it off, wait for 30 seconds, and turn it back on). Delete and reinstall the latest version of WhatsApp. Send a test SMS message from any phone to your own phone number exactly as you entered it in WhatsApp, including the country code, to check your reception.

How does phone verification work?

Here’s how Phone Verification works: the owner of the phone number is sent a time-sensitive numerical code via an SMS message which they then type back into the application to prove their identity, typically at the time of signing up for a new account.
